Method and system for providing reduced bandwidth for picture in picture video transmissions
First Claim
1. A method for providing reduced network bandwidth for picture in picture (PIP) video transmissions comprising:
- receiving a request signal from a client display to scale a video signal;
scaling an auxiliary video signal from which pictures presented in an auxiliary display of said client display are derived;
digitally encoding signals from which pictures presented in a main display and said auxiliary display of said client display are derived;
multiplexing together said digital signals from which pictures presented in said main display and said auxiliary display are derived; and
transmitting to said client display multiplexed digital signal from which pictures presented in said main display and said auxiliary display are derived.

Abstract
A method and system for providing reduced network bandwidth for picture in picture (PIP) video transmissions. The method includes receiving a request signal from a client display to scale a video signal, a server scaling an auxiliary video signal from which pictures presented in an auxiliary display of a client display are derived and the server encoding signals from which pictures presented in a main display and a auxiliary display of said client display are derived. Further, the method includes combining the signals from which pictures presented in the main display and the auxiliary display are derived and the server transmitting to the client display combined signals from which pictures presented in the main display and the auxiliary display are derived. The client then displays the main image and the PIP image.
